#7eaa9e - RGB(126, 170, 158) - Sea Nymph Color FAQ

What is the color code for Sea Nymph?

Hex color code for Sea Nymph color is #7eaa9e. RGB color code for sea nymph color is rgb(126, 170, 158).

What is the RGB value of #7eaa9e?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#7eaa9e is rgb(126, 170, 158).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'126' indicates the intensity of the red component, '170' represents the green component's intensity, and '158'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#7eaa9e.

What does RGB 126,170,158 mean?

The RGB color 126, 170, 158 represents a dull and muted shade of Green. The websafe version of this color is hex 669999. This color might be commonly referred to as a shade similar to Sea Nymph.
